Benefits of the D-ring Snaffle Bit:
• Due to the specific shape of the rings (D-rings) the rider has more influence from outside on the horse’s mouth.
• The lateral guiding provides for a more stable position of the bit and prevents the bit from being pulled through the horse’s mouth
• The D-ring prevents jamming between the muzzle and the ring and thus prevents the lips and the corners of the mouth from getting hurt
Benefits of the double broken snaffle bit:
• No painful pressure on the gums
• Even and mouth-friendly distribution of pressure from the Reins on tongue and bars.
• Better acceptance by the horse
• No nutcracker effect
• Facilitates communication between horse and rider
